Answer:
C) C = 10π ; A=25π
Step-by-step explanation:
We are ask to find the circumference and area of a circle with a diameter of 10 inches, but we are to leave our answer in terms of π
First lets start by calculating the circumference.
The formula for calculating circumference of a circle is;
circumference = 2πr where r=radius
But we were given diameter in the question to be 10, r = =
= 5
We can now proceed to insert our value into the equation
Circumference = 2 × π × 5 = 10π
Lets now go ahead to calculate the area of the circle
To calculate area of the circle, we use the formula;
Area = πr²
= π×5×5
=25π
Therefore C = 10π and A=25π
